Visible‐Light‐Mediated Regioselective Trichloromethyl Hydroxylation of Alkenes: A Metal‐Free Strategy for β‐Trichloromethyl Alcohols
A visible light‐driven, metal‐free strategy for the regioselective synthesis of β‐trichloromethyl alcohols has been developed through a three‐component reaction of alkenes with CCl4 and TBHP under mild blue LED irradiation. This method achieves vicinal trichloromethyl hydroxylation with broad substrate scope and good functional group tolerance. Mechanistic studies revealed a radical pathway in which TBHP acts as the hydroxyl donor. The protocol operates under ambient conditions without transition metals, offering a sustainable and scalable platform for synthesizing polyhalogenated building blocks with potential applications in medicinal chemistry and synthetic transformations.

Organic chemistry is the fundamental science that stands at the heart of chemistry, biology, and materials science. Research in these areas is vigorous and truly international, with three major regions making almost equal contributions: America, Europe and Asia. Asia now has its own top international organic chemistry journal—the Asian Journal of Organic Chemistry (AsianJOC)
The AsianJOC is designed to be a top-ranked international research journal and publishes primary research as well as critical secondary information from authors across the world. The journal covers organic chemistry in its entirety. Authors and readers come from academia, the chemical industry, and government laboratories.
